Understanding the Legal Framework for Online Gaming in Peru
The legal situation surrounding online gambling in Peru has been in a state of flux for some time. Historically, the laws were primarily focused on land-based casinos and sports betting, leaving a grey area for online operations. However, in recent years, regulatory bodies have begun to address this gap, implementing measures to license and regulate online gaming platforms. This evolution aims to protect players, combat illegal operations, and generate tax revenue for the state. Understanding these shifts is important for anyone contemplating participating in online gaming within Peru.
One key aspect of the regulatory changes is the focus on licensing. Operators seeking to offer services to Peruvian players must now obtain a license from the relevant authorities. This licensing process involves rigorous scrutiny of the operator’s financial stability, security measures, and fair gaming practices. While the full implementation of these regulations is ongoing, it signifies a move towards a more structured and secure online gaming environment. Players are encouraged to verify that any platform they choose to use holds a valid Peruvian license to ensure a level of protection and recourse.
Licensing Requirements and Player Protection
Obtaining a license to operate an online casino in Peru is a multi-faceted process. Operators must demonstrate a commitment to responsible gaming, including the implementation of age verification systems, tools for self-exclusion, and responsible advertising practices. Furthermore, they are required to maintain robust security measures to protect player data and prevent fraud. These requirements aim to create a safe and trustworthy environment for Peruvian gamers.
The licensing process also includes provisions for dispute resolution, ensuring that players have a mechanism to address any issues they may encounter with an operator. This is a critical aspect of player protection, as it provides a means of recourse in cases of unfair practices or unresolved complaints. The authorities are actively working to enforce these regulations and ensure that licensed operators adhere to the established standards.
| Regulatory Body | Key Responsibilities |
|---|---|
| Ministry of Foreign Trade and Tourism (Mincetur) | Oversight and regulation of casinos, including online platforms. |
| National Gaming Directorate | Responsible for issuing licenses and enforcing gaming regulations. |
Knowing which bodies govern the industry can help players understand where to direct inquiries or concerns. While the landscape is evolving, the move towards increased regulation suggests a greater level of security and player protection in the future.

Responsible Gaming Practices in Peru
Regardless of the platform you choose, engaging in responsible gaming practices is crucial for protecting your financial and emotional well-being. Gambling should be viewed as a form of entertainment, not a source of income. Setting limits on your spending and time spent gambling is essential. It is also important to be aware of the signs of problem gambling and seek help if you or someone you know is struggling with addiction. Peru’s regulatory framework includes provisions for responsible gaming, but ultimately, the responsibility lies with the individual.
Problem gambling can have devastating consequences, impacting not only the individual but also their families and communities. Recognizing the warning signs is the first step towards seeking help. These signs include chasing losses, borrowing money to gamble, neglecting responsibilities, and experiencing emotional distress related to gambling. Reaching out to support organizations or seeking professional help can provide valuable resources and guidance.
